Code #25:C Program To Swap Two Numbers

| |

C program to swap two numbers with and without using third variable, swapping in c using pointers, functions (Call by reference) and using bitwise XOR operator, swapping means interchanging. For example if in your c program you have taken two variable a and b where a = 4 and b = 5, then before swapping a = 4, b = 5 after swapping a = 5, b = 4
In our c program to swap numbers we will use a temp variable to swap two numbers. Swapping is used in sorting that is when we wish to arrange numbers in a particular order either in ascending order or in descending order.


#include <stdio.h>

int main()
{
   int x, y, temp;

   printf("Enter the value of x and y\n");
   scanf("%d%d", &x, &y);

   printf("Before Swapping\nx = %d\ny = %d\n",x,y);

   temp = x;
   x = y;
   y = temp;

   printf("After Swapping\nx = %d\ny = %d\n",x,y);

   return 0;
}
